Ground Freezing in CT
In Vernon, the frost line depth reaches approximately 36–42 inches—meaning any foundation below this must be correctly designed to endure freeze-thaw cycles. A licensed pool builder will ensure your composite wall pool uses drainage layers to prevent cracking, shifting, or liner damage over time. This non-negotiable step protects your investment for decades.
Local Ordinances and Setback Laws
All semi in-ground pool projects in Vernon must comply with municipal zoning laws. Typically, pools must be set back at least 5–10 feet from property lines, septic systems, and structures. A certified pool technician will confirm these CT regulations during the design phase to ensure compliance and stop costly rework. Always consult the zoning board early.

Winterizing Partially Buried Pools
Correct seasonal closing is vital for Vernon climate durability survival. Draining water prevents cracking during CT’s extended winters. Improper closures often lead to component replacement.
- Drain water to proper level below skimmer
- Blow out plumbing lines with air
- Use winterizing chemicals and algaecide
- Cover with a solid winter cover

Identifying Fixes
Due to ground shifts, leaks can occur in walls over time. Signs include dropping water levels, soft spots around the shell, or unusual algae growth. A Vernon-based expert can locate leaks using acoustic tools and replace affected areas quickly.
